What happens if you sell to someone without a licence?

I sold some lizards to some people (who assured me over the phone that they had their licence and would bring it with them) and when they arrived to collect their lizards after more than an hour's drive they had left their licence at home. After some umming and ahhing when I was reluctant to hand over the reptiles, they realised they had a picture of the licence on their phone, but it was blurry and illegible. I took this as a sign of good faith and sold them 4 hatchlings. They assured me they would resend a better picture of the licence when they got back, and I'm still waiting, so now I'm starting to think I've been played!
What happens in this situation? If these people turn out to be dodgy and don't send me the photo, can the DSE revoke my licence for selling to unlicenced people? My reptiles are my life and I would be devastated to lose them!!!

I spoke to the DSE today and they were really nice, they said to just put down all the info I have (i.e. their name, phone number and what happened) into my record book in case I get audited to show that I did all I could to rectify it and to log it in my Wildlife return as a normal sale. She said they won't take the lizards away :)
